From e0f2afe5eb43fb32490ccabd504879c3e3e54623 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: David Nieto Date: Mon, 13 Mar 2017 20:23:03 -0700 Subject: gpu: nvgpu: refactor teardown to support unbind This change refactors the teardown in remove to ensure that it is possible to unload the driver while leaving fds open. This is achieved by making sure that the SW state is kept alive till all fds are closed and by checking that subsequent calls to ioctls after the teardown fail.
